反调试技术,原理、方法与防御策略

198935207917小时前0
反调试技术是软件保护中用于防止逆向工程和动态分析的关键手段,其核心原理是通过检测调试环境或干扰调试过程来阻止分析,常见方法包括:1. **API检测**(如调用IsDebuggerPresent等函数...

时间检测反调试技术,原理、实现与对抗

198935207919小时前0
时间检测反调试技术通过检测程序执行时间异常来判断是否被调试,其核心原理是调试过程(如断点、单步执行)会导致代码运行时间显著长于正常情况,实现方式主要包括:1) 使用高精度计时器(如RDTSC指令)记录...

异常处理与反调试技术,原理与实践

198935207919小时前1
《异常处理与反调试技术:原理与实践》 ,异常处理与反调试技术是软件安全领域的核心内容,异常处理通过结构化异常处理(SEH)、向量化异常处理(VEH)等机制,使程序能够捕获硬件或软件异常并恢复执行,同时...